Winter Wonderland In Grasmere
A customerfrom UKwho stayed at this hotel wrote this review.
Stay Date: 05/02/12
Overall Hotel Rating:
out of 5On a two night break, arriving on friday afternoon. Excellent dinner in hotel - wonderful venison pudding. Saturday walk round grasmere lake setting off from the hotel in cold - half way round looking like snowmen. There are lots of walks to do direct from the hotel and your car could be left in the car park unused as there are plenty of eating/drinking places in grasmere village which was snow covered as we passed through and we were unable to see friends' 'bricks' in the wordsworth garden. View from window on return to hotel a complete winter picture postcard scene of the mountains. We had planned to walk back into grasmere on saturday night for some live music but had dinner in hotel due to depth of snow (also excellent with lamb to die for) - met a couple who were stranded and had to stay the night in b and b nearby. Sunday morning sunny and snow covered so had a cruise at bowness on windermere in one of the many lake steamers/crafts which was truly magical - misty and broody one minute, bright sunshine bouncing off the mountains the next. Pleased we were well wrapped up though! the downside to the weekend was that the room we were allocated on arrival was stone cold. The manager - jason - tried unsuccessfully to rectify and we were given the room immediately above which was warm (same beautiful views of the mountains). The hotel itself is a little 'tired' and both bathrooms could have done with an update. On saturday evening the fire in the bar went out and was not relit for a few hours (and only after we had complained that no one would want to stay in there because it was so cold) so our plans for a bar meal (interesting menu) were scuppered and we had to eat in the restaurant. Apart from that, all the staff were friendly and very hard working - there was a wedding party and their guests staying for the weekend so quite busy compared to our last stay here last year. However, the whole weekend was relaxing and the aforementioned problems did not dampen it too much.
